Embrace Imperfection: Navigating the Ups and Downs of Your Relationship
Relationships can be both wonderful and challenging experiences. They are not perfect, and it is important to embrace imperfection to ensure longevity. Unrealistic expectations can lead to disappointment, making it essential to have realistic expectations and lower them. Accepting imperfections can help empathize with each other, allowing the relationship to grow and overcome barriers together. Pressure of maintaining a perfect relationship can be reduced when imperfections are embraced, creating a safe environment. Effective communication is vital, along with understanding each other’s perspective. Celebrating all the little things builds a stronger connection between partners.
